Understanding Long Term Alcohol and Drug Rehabilitation in Traverse City, Michigan

To prevent yourself from relapsing back to your old alcohol and drug use patterns as well as address any co-occurring mental health disorder you may have, you might find that you should do the following:

  • Develop new approaches you can use to manage your condition
  • Identify all life problems that may exacerbate your psychological problems and work through them
  • Pinpoint the impact and effects of your addiction on your life
  • Develop ways to prevent yourself from giving in to the temptation to begin abusing drugs and alcohol
  • Learn about how to address any reemergence of the symptoms of your alcohol and drug abuse
  • Comprehend your drug addiction as a process and idea

Because there are a lot of things for you to grasp, you might find it more useful to spend more time in a Traverse City addiction treatment facility. Although short-term drug treatment may also offer a foundation for your rehabilitation, it might not have adequate support to make sure that you retain these lessons and start using them in your life.

In such instances, therefore, you may benefit from long term drug rehab. In many cases, this type of drug addiction treatment is provided on an inpatient or residential basis to make sure that you are in a supportive environment without all triggers that could cause you to start using harmful substances.

During long term rehabilitation, therefore, you will get the intensive care and support you need for an extended period of time. As such, the services will help you lay the foundation that you can depend on to achieve sobriety in the long run.

Overall, long term drug and alcohol rehabilitation will offer round the clock oversight, care, and management over an extended period. At the end of the drug and alcohol addiction treatment in Traverse City, MI., you should have retained enough knowledge and skills to begin leading a more productive, sober lifestyle.
